Malee Group PCL 3-Year Sharpe Ratio Calculation

The 3-Year Sharpe Ratio measures the performance of an investment such as a stock or portfolio compared to a risk-free asset in the last three years. A stock / portfolio's 3-Year Sharpe Ratio can be calculated by dividing the difference between the three-year average monthly returns of the investment and the risk-free rate, by the standard deviation of the investment returns over the past three years.


Malee Group PCL  (BKK:MALEE-R) 3-Year Sharpe Ratio Explanation

The 3-Year Sharpe Ratio inidicates the risk-adjusted return of an investment over the past three years. It is calculated as the annualized result of the average three-year monthly excess returns divided by its standard deviation in the three-year period. The monthly excess return is the monthly investment return minus the monthly risk-free rate (typically the 10-year Treasury Constant Maturity Rate). If the risk-free rate for a specific region is not available, U.S. data is used by default.

The greater a portfolio's Sharpe Ratio, the better its risk-adjusted performance. A negative Sharpe Ratio means the risk-free rate is greater than the portfolio’s historical or projected return, or else the portfolio's return is expected to be negative.

Malee Group PCL is engaged in the production and distribution of canned agriculture products such as fruit juices, and non-alcohol beverages for local and export, as well as operations in agriculture and dairy farm. It offers Fruit juices, Vegetable mixed fruit juices, Pasteurized juices, Canned fruits, Pasteurized milk, Corn milk, and other similar products. The company's reportable segments are; Agriculture products, Other beverages, Agriculture and dairy farm and Office buildings for rent. Majority of the revenue is generated from its Agriculture products segment which manufactures and distributes fruit juices, canned fruit, coffee, tea and dairy products. A substantial portion of its overall revenue is generated from Thailand and rest from overseas markets.
